SAN FRANCISCO - Agence France-Presse
A Tokyo court on Aug. 31 dismissed Apple’s claim that Samsung had infringed on its patent - the latest ruling in the global legal battle over smartphones that pits the two technology titans against each other.
Samsung Electronics welcomed the Tokyo Court ruling that its technology to synchronize mobile players with computers did not infringe on Apple patents as confirming “our long-held position.”

Apple, the California-based maker of the hit iPhone and iPad, is embroiled in similar legal squabbles around the world over whether Samsung smartphones, which relies on Google’s Android technology, illegally used Apple designs, ideas or technology.

In one such case, a jury in California ruled last week that Samsung products illegally used such Apple creations as the “bounce-back” feature when a user scrolls to an end image, and the ability to zoom text with a tap of a finger.
